Cara Mengimbas & Memperbaiki Pemacu Keras dengan CHKDSK di Windows 10

CHKDSK (diucapkan "Cek Disk") adalah alat yang sangat berguna dan penting untuk memantau kesihatan pemacu cakera anda. Alat ini menggunakan imbasan pemacu multipass untuk mengesahkan bahawa kelancaran dan fungsinya tetap utuh. Menggunakan CHKDSK untuk memastikan pemacu anda berjalan dengan betul adalah cara yang baik untuk mempercepat Windows 10, dan kami mencadangkan anda menggunakan alat ini setiap beberapa bulan untuk memastikan pemacu anda selamat dan sihat.

Cara Mengimbas & Memperbaiki Pemacu Keras dengan CHKDSK di Windows 10

Dalam artikel ini, kita akan membahas apa itu CHKDSK, cara kerjanya, dan bagaimana anda dapat menggunakannya untuk memperbaiki cakera keras anda di Windows 10.

Bagaimana CHKDSK Berfungsi

CHKDSK bermula dengan mengimbas sistem fail pada pemacu cakera dan menganalisis integriti fail, sistem fail, dan metadata fail pada pemacu.

Apabila CHKDSK menemui ralat sistem fail logik, ia memperbaikinya, menyimpan data yang ada di dalam cakera sehingga tidak ada yang hilang. Kesalahan sistem fail logik adalah seperti entri yang rosak dalam jadual fail utama pemacu (MFT), jadual yang memberitahu pemacu bagaimana fail disambungkan di labirin keruh perkakasan pemacu.

CHKDSK juga memperbaiki cap masa yang tidak selaras, data ukuran fail, dan bendera keselamatan pada fail pada pemacu. CHKDSK kemudian dapat melakukan imbasan lengkap pemacu, mengakses dan menguji setiap sektor perkakasan. Pemacu keras dibahagikan kepada sektor logik, kawasan pemacu yang ditentukan di mana kuantiti data tertentu akan disimpan.

Sektor dapat mengembangkan kesalahan lembut, di mana data telah ditulis dengan salah ke media magnetik, atau kesalahan keras, yang merupakan kes apabila pemacu itu sendiri mengalami kecacatan fizikal yang sebenarnya di kawasan yang ditetapkan sebagai sektor. CHKDSK memperbaiki ralat lembut dengan menulis semula data yang salah dan menyelesaikan kesilapan keras dengan menandakan bahagian cakera itu sebagai rosak dan 'di luar batas' untuk penggunaan di masa depan.

Kerana CHKDSK telah diperbaharui dan ditingkatkan berulang kali dengan setiap perkakasan storan generasi baru, program ini terus berfungsi dengan betul untuk menganalisis dan memperbaiki cakera keras apa pun. Proses yang sama yang digunakan untuk menganalisis disket yang menahan 160K, hari ini dapat dijalankan untuk menganalisis SSD yang menahan 15 terabyte.

Menjalankan CHKDSK pada Windows 10

Walaupun terdapat beberapa cara yang berbeza untuk anda menggunakan CHKDSK pada mesin Windows 10, sejauh ini tempat yang paling biasa dan biasa untuk menjalankan utiliti adalah Windows PowerShell, pengganti yang dimaksudkan untuk Windows Command Prompt.

Namun, kerana CHKDSK bercakap secara langsung untuk menggerakkan perkakasan, ia memerlukan izin sistem operasi tahap khas yang dikenali sebagai hak istimewa pentadbiran. Ini hanya bermaksud bahawa CHKDSK dibenarkan berjalan seolah-olah ia adalah akaun yang mengendalikan komputer.

  1. Klik kanan pada Menu mula dan pilih, Windows PowerShell (Pentadbir).Menu Windows
  2. Skrin berikutnya yang akan muncul adalah tetingkap User Account Control (UAC) yang akan meminta izin untuk melancarkan Windows Command Processor dan membiarkannya membuat perubahan pada PC. Pilih Ya.
  3. Sekarang, taip "chkdsk c: / x / r", Tanpa tanda kutip, untuk melepaskan pemacu, pindai kesilapan, dan perbaiki. Anda juga boleh menaip “chkdsk / imbasan"Untuk mengimbas cakera dalam talian dan cuba membaikinya. Windows PowerShell
  4. Sekiranya anda menghadapi masalah dengan menjalankan perintah di atas kerana pemacu digunakan oleh proses lain, itu kerana anda cuba mengimbas pemacu utama (pemacu boot) anda, ketika digunakan oleh OS. Nyalakan semula ke mod pemulihan untuk melakukan imbasan atau membuat Alat Pemulihan Windows, untuk menjalankan prosesnya.

Permintaan asas CHKDSK, hanya "chkdsk [drive]", akan mengimbas cakera dan memaparkan maklumat status, tetapi tidak akan memperbaiki kesalahan yang dihadapi.

Itulah sebabnya, untuk menjalankan CHKDSK dalam mod yang sebenarnya dapat menyelesaikan masalah yang dihadapinya, anda perlu menambahkan beberapa parameter. Dalam program Windows PowerShell, parameter adalah perintah tambahan yang ditambahkan ke akhir nama program, dengan karakter "/" sebelum setiap parameter. Dalam kes ini, untuk membuat CHKDSK melakukan pas imbasan dan pembaikan sepenuhnya, kami mengetik "chkdsk c: / x / r“.

Parameter "/ r" melakukan tugas yang sama seperti "/ f", yang memperbaiki kesalahan pada cakera, dan juga memberitahu CHKDSK untuk mencari sektor yang buruk dan mendapatkan kembali maklumat yang dapat dibaca di sana. Parameter “/ x” memberitahu CHKDSK untuk melepaskan pemacu (bawa keluar dari sistem operasi) sebelum prosesnya dimulakan.

Parameter CHKDSK Tambahan

CHKDSK mempunyai perpustakaan besar parameter pilihan yang boleh anda gunakan untuk mengubah tingkah laku program.

  • - Parameter Volume membolehkan anda menentukan huruf pemacu (dengan titik dua) atau nama kelantangan. Anda sebenarnya tidak memerlukan watak.
  • [] - Parameter Path dan FileName hanya boleh digunakan sebagai pemacu menggunakan model organisasi FAT atau FAT32. Dengan Path dan FileName, anda dapat menentukan lokasi dan nama fail atau sekumpulan fail yang anda ingin CHKDSK periksa untuk fragmentasi. Anda boleh menggunakan? dan * watak wildcard untuk menentukan beberapa fail.
  • / f - Parameter / f memerintahkan CHKDSK untuk betul-betul memperbaiki kesalahan pada cakera. Cakera mesti dikunci. Sekiranya CHKSDK tidak dapat mengunci pemacu, muncul mesej yang meminta anda sama ada anda ingin memeriksa pemacu pada kali anda menghidupkan semula komputer.
  • / v - Parameter / v memaparkan nama setiap file di setiap direktori ketika disk diperiksa.
  • / r - Parameter / r mencari sektor yang buruk dan mendapatkan semula maklumat yang dapat dibaca. Cakera mesti dikunci. / r merangkumi fungsi / f, dengan analisis tambahan kesalahan cakera fizikal.
  • / x - Parameter / x memaksa volume turun terlebih dahulu, jika perlu. Semua pegangan terbuka ke pemacu tidak sah. / x juga merangkumi fungsi / f.
  • / i - Parameter / i hanya dapat digunakan dengan pemacu yang diformat dengan model NTFS. Ini mempercepat CHKDSK dengan melakukan pemeriksaan entri indeks yang kurang kuat, yang mengurangkan jumlah masa yang diperlukan untuk menjalankan CHKDSK.
  • / c - Parameter / c juga hanya dapat digunakan pada cakera NTFS. Ini memberitahu CHKDSK untuk tidak memeriksa kitaran dalam struktur folder, yang mengurangkan jumlah masa yang diperlukan untuk menjalankan CHKDSK.
  • / l [:] - Parameter / i hanya dapat digunakan dengan NTFS. Ini mengubah ukuran fail log yang dihasilkan menjadi ukuran yang anda taipkan. Sekiranya anda menghilangkan parameter ukuran, / l memaparkan ukuran semasa.
  • / b - Parameter / b hanya dapat digunakan dengan NTFS. Ia membersihkan senarai kluster buruk pada volume dan menyusun semula semua kluster yang diperuntukkan dan bebas untuk kesilapan. / b merangkumi fungsi / r. Gunakan parameter ini setelah mencitrakan kelantangan ke pemacu cakera keras baru.
  • /? - The /? parameter memaparkan fail bantuan yang mengandungi senarai parameter ini dan arahan lain untuk menggunakan CHKDSK.

Ringkasnya, perintah penuh yang harus ditaip ke dalam Prompt Perintah adalah:

chkdsk [Drive:] [parameter]

Dalam contoh kami, ia adalah:

chkdsk C: / x / r

Menggunakan CHKDSK pada Pemacu Boot

Pemacu but adalah pemisahan cakera keras anda dari komputer bermula. Partisi but khusus dalam banyak cara, dan salah satu caranya ialah mereka memerlukan pengendalian khas agar CHKDSK dapat mengatasinya.

CHKDSK perlu dapat mengunci pemacu boot yang diimbas, yang bermaksud bahawa ia tidak dapat memeriksa pemacu boot sistem jika komputer sedang digunakan. Sekiranya pemacu sasaran anda adalah cakera dalaman luaran atau bukan but, proses CHKDSK akan bermula sebaik sahaja kami memasukkan arahan di atas.

Namun, jika pemacu sasaran adalah cakera boot, sistem akan menanyakan kepada anda jika anda ingin menjalankan perintah sebelum boot berikutnya. Ketik "ya" (atau "y"), hidupkan semula komputer, dan perintah akan dijalankan sebelum sistem operasi dimuat, membolehkannya mendapatkan akses penuh ke cakera.

Perintah CHKDSK memerlukan masa yang lama untuk dilaksanakan, terutama ketika dilakukan pada pemacu yang lebih besar. Namun, setelah selesai, ia akan memberikan ringkasan hasil termasuk jumlah ruang cakera, peruntukan bait, dan yang paling penting, apa-apa kesalahan yang dijumpai dan diperbetulkan.

CHKDSK Dalam Edisi Windows Sebelumnya

Perintah CHKDSK tersedia di semua versi Windows, jadi pengguna yang menjalankan Windows 7, 8, atau XP juga dapat melakukan langkah-langkah di atas untuk memulai pemindaian cakera keras mereka.

  1. Dalam kes Windows versi lama, pengguna dapat menuju ke Prompt Perintah dengan pergi ke Mula> Jalankan dan menaip “cmd”.
  2. Setelah keputusan Command Prompt dipaparkan, klik kanan padanya dan pilih Menjalankan sebagai pentadbir untuk memberi program itu keistimewaan yang diperlukan untuk melaksanakan CHKDSK dengan jayanya.

Satu nota amaran: jika anda menggunakan CHKDSK pada cakera keras yang lebih lama, anda mungkin mendapati ruang cakera keras anda berkurang dengan ketara setelah menjalankan perintah. Hasil ini disebabkan oleh pemacu keras yang gagal, kerana salah satu fungsi penting yang dilakukan oleh CHKDSK adalah mengenal pasti dan menyekat sektor buruk pada pemacu.

Beberapa sektor buruk pada pemacu lama biasanya tidak disedari oleh pengguna, tetapi jika pemacu tersebut gagal atau mempunyai masalah serius, anda mungkin mempunyai sebilangan besar sektor buruk yang, apabila dipetakan dan disekat oleh CHKDSK, nampaknya “mencuri” dengan ketara bahagian kapasiti cakera keras anda.

Cara Lain untuk Melancarkan CHKDSK

Sekiranya anda tidak suka menggunakan command prompt, ada cara lain untuk menggunakan CHKDSK pada sistem anda. Mungkin yang paling mudah adalah secara langsung melalui Windows Explorer.

  1. Membuka Penjelajah Fail, klik kanan pada pemacu yang ingin anda periksa, dan pilih Hartanah. Penjelajah Fail Windows
  2. Seterusnya, pilih Alat tab dan klik pada Periksa untuk melancarkan CHKDSK dengan parameter standard.

Soalan Lazim

Adakah chkdsk berfungsi pada pemacu luaran?

Ya, anda boleh menggunakan perintah chkdsk pada pemacu luaran. Yang perlu anda lakukan ialah menunjukkan bahawa drive dalam arahan semasa menjalankan.

Inilah contohnya:

1. Buka Shell Kuasa Windows atau Arahan prompt sebagai Pentadbir, seperti yang ditunjukkan di atas.

2. Kemudian, taipkan “chkdsk d: / f", Dan tekan Masukkan. Windows PowerShell

Untuk contoh ini, pemacu luaran disenaraikan sebagai D memandu, yang / f arahan mengimbas cakera dan berusaha membaikinya.

Bagaimana anda melihat log output dari imbasan chkdsk?

h

1. Taipkan Kekunci Windows + R pada masa yang sama untuk membuka Lari program, kemudian taip "eventvwr", Dan tekan Masukkan. Jalankan - Penonton Acara

2. Sekarang, klik pada Log Windows. Penonton Acara

3. Seterusnya, klik pada Permohonan. Penonton Acara 2

4. Sekarang tatal log dan cari Menang di dalam Tab sumber, anda mahukan yang mempunyai maklumat chkdsk di Am tab.

Pemikiran Akhir

CHKDSK adalah alat yang sangat kuat untuk mengimbas dan memperbaiki cakera keras pada komputer Windows 10. Dengan mengikuti langkah-langkah yang dijelaskan di atas, anda dapat menggunakan fungsi bermanfaat ini untuk mengoptimumkan prestasi PC anda.

Bagaimana anda mengimbas dan memperbaiki kesalahan pada pemacu di Windows 10? Kongsi pendapat anda dalam komen di bawah.

Recent Posts